Chalcanthite (from Ancient Greek χάλκανθον (khálkanthon), from χαλκός (khalkós) 'copper', and ἄνθος (ánthos) 'flower, bloom') is a richly colored blue-green water-soluble sulfate mineral CuSO4 · 5H2O. It is commonly found in the late-stage oxidation zones of copper deposits. Due to its ready solubility, chalcanthite is more common in arid regions. WebJul 17, 2024 · In chalcanthite, four of the five waters of hydration are bound to the copper ion, while the fifth is bound with the sulfate anion. WebApr 25, 2024 · Chalcanthite The mineral usually occurs in arid regions and dry caves since the presence of moisture will solubilize the mineral. Large deposits of Chalcanthite are found in Chuquicamata and El Teniente in Chile and Minas de Riotinto in Andalusia of Spain , as well as in some locations in the USA, Poland , Portugal , and Namibia. WebNatural Chalcanthite crystals are very rare in nature. Well-formed crystals are easily grown synthetically from copper sulfate solutions. This can be done by dissolving a readily available chemical salt called copper sulfate, and then letting the water evaporate.
